Stéphanie Jacquin | Manager at We Recycle
“It will be four years in January since we moved into Les Kocottes. We chose this place for its pleasant setting, central location, and affordable rent… and it turned out to be the place where we truly grew. Being based here allowed us to expand our awareness campaigns beyond schools to also support vulnerable communities in adopting better recycling habits.
The environment itself is welcoming and calm. Even though each association has its own field of action, we share a common rhythm and philosophy. In 2022, we had the opportunity to collaborate with Made in Moris on a contest for World Environment Day.”
For Stéphanie and her team, setting up at Les Kocottes meant establishing themselves where their mission could really take off — in a peaceful, human, and open environment.
